Pune: Rudra Ritesh Sawant, a student from Anekant English Medium School in Baramati, has earned the honor of being selected for the Indian baseball team that will compete in the upcoming Asian Baseball Championship in Japan.

The championship, scheduled to take place from November 23 to 28, 2024, will feature teams from across Asia in the under-12 age group.

Rudra, a 6th-grade student, has shown remarkable talent in baseball at a very young age, earning him a spot on the Indian team for this prestigious international tournament.

His sports teacher, Rekha Dhangar, has played a key role in nurturing his talent and guiding him in the sport.

School President Jawahar Wagholikar, Secretary Milind Wagholikar, School Committee President Chandravadan Mumbaikar, and Principal Richa Tiwari Diwan extended their congratulations to Rudra and his parents, praising his hard work and dedication.

As Rudra prepares to represent India on the international stage, his achievement has brought immense pride to his school and the Baramati community.
